					<description><![CDATA[<p>Key Species: brown trout, lake trout, landlocked salmon, smallmouth bass, white perch, pickerel Best Way to Fish: boat, canoe, bank Best Time to Fish: May through September MAG: 13, D-4 Description: Damariscotta Lake has three distinctly different sections: the north, middle, and south basins. The north basin is the deepest, at 114 feet; the middle basin is next at 46 feet; and the south basin is 34 feet deep.
